Senior Product Manager - £600 per day (Inside IR35) - Remote - SC Cleared

Are you an experienced Senior Product Manager looking for your next contract opportunity? We are seeking a highly skilled individual to lead the development and delivery of key products, ensuring alignment with user needs and business goals.

This role offers a rate of £600 per day (Inside IR35) and is remote, with occasional travel as required. Active SC Clearance is essential.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Define and evolve the product vision, ensuring stakeholder and team engagement.
  • Lead the development of roadmaps, release plans, and lifecycle strategies.
  • Manage the full product lifecycle, from discovery to live service.
  • Represent user needs and prioritise work based on business value.
  • Oversee backlog management, balancing short-term requirements with long-term strategy.
  • Ensure quality standards, including compliance with GDS and accessibility regulations.
  • Utilise user research and data insights to drive continuous improvement.
  • Line manage, coach, and mentor Associate Product Managers and Product Managers.

Essential Skills & Experience:

  • Strong experience in product management within technology-focused projects.
  • Ability to identify and resolve patterns and trends in complex environments.
  • Budgeting and financial control expertise, with commercial awareness.
  • Excellent communication skills, including stakeholder engagement and presentations.
  • Experience leading teams and advocating for user-centred design across product lifecycles.
  • End-to-end service design and large-scale digital transformation.

Desirable Skills:

  • Strong interpersonal and negotiation skills to influence stakeholders.
  • Experience conducting user research and defining product strategies based on data.
  • Previous experience as a line manager.
